Based at our Vancouver plant location, we are hiring a Corporate Fleet Manager. This role is responsible for developing and executing initiatives to optimize fleet performance while supporting operations across Western Canada and Washington State. Reporting to the Chief Operating Officer, this position is responsible for establishing corporate fleet policies, completing performance analysis & developing strategic optimization plans, integrating technology, working with procurement for fleet purchases, and ensuring compliance with regulatory oversight.

KEY RESPONSIBILITIES
- Develop and implement strategies to optimize transportation and logistics operations including optimizing routing, asset management, cost reduction and efficiency improvements.
- Establish corporate policies, SOPs and best practices for fleet operations including standard driver training/onboarding, driver safety and electronic logging to ensure compliance with regulatory requirements and industry standards.
- Collaborating with relevant business lines to achieve continuous improvement of fleet operations.
- Ensure efficient routing of trucks and trailers across all divisions, focusing on training routers and optimizing routes to meet business needs.
- Analyze fleet operating costs company-wide, develop and monitor KPIs for divisional Fleet Superintendents to ensure efficient operations, collect and analyze data to facilitate data-driven decision making for corporate logistic optimization.
- Act as a power user for logistics software including Omnitracs, ELD, In-House Driver Mobile Apps and other logistics software as required.
- Conduct weekly fleet calls with divisional Fleet Superintendents to support operations, gather business requirements and implement strategic initiatives.
- Oversee insurance renewals for trucks and trailers, ensuring accuracy and accountability of assets in each division.
- Act as the corporate NSC officer, ensuring compliance with federal, provincial and safety regulations. Escalate non-compliance to divisional managers and Chief Operating Officer.
- Audit operating divisions to ensure compliance with transportation and logistics policies, procedures, and objectives.
- Collaborating with operations and the Corporate Purchasing Manager, develop and maintain all truck and trailer specifications.
- Alongside the Purchasing Department, facilitate full cycle fleet procurement process including but not limited to, equipment research, equipment testing, drafting reports, and making recommendations to Executive Management.
- Provide strategic transportation, logistics advice and solutions to operations in addition to troubleshooting logistics issues.
- Provide ad hoc reporting and analysis to the executive team.
- Working with the purchasing department and Plant Managers in overseeing third-party haulers, including reviews of third-party hauler customer service, pricing, contracts, and compliance.
- Assist the sales department with oversight of key finished good customers' logistics and rail logistics.
- Plan, organize and host the West Coast Reduction Ltd. (“WCRL”) Annual Fleet Meeting.
- Support the planning & implementation of integrating and merging new business units into the current WCRL transportation infrastructure.
- Build relationships with key third-party contacts such as vendor partners, external consultants, industry associations and regulatory bodies.
